Meet the Closest Thing to Magic: Coral Fleece Microfiber

You know microfiber. But "coral fleece" is a different beast entirely. Imagine the plush, cloud-like softness of a high-end baby blanket. Now, imagine that blanket has been engineered by detailing nerds to possess superhero-level absorbency. That’s the heart of coral fleece.

It’s all about the knit. While standard microfiber uses a simple, flat weave, coral fleece is knitted into a deep, dense, and incredibly plush pile. This creates millions of extra tiny fibers that act like a magnet for water and dust, not just pushing it around, but trapping it for good.

And when we say 450 GSM, we're talking about a towel with some serious heft. It feels substantial in your hand—like a quality tool, not a flimsy rag. This weight is a direct promise of performance, telling you it can hold a massive amount of water without feeling saturated after one panel.

 

Why "Edgeless" Isn't Just a Marketing Gimmick (It's a Game-Saver)

This is where the magic gets practical. That sewn edge on a standard towel? It’s not just uncomfortable; it’s a liability. That ridge is often stiffer and can trap tiny, abrasive particles you can't even see. Dragging that across your clear coat is like using sandpaper-laced velvet.

Our Product There is no seam. No ridge. No threat. It’s one continuous, blissfully soft surface from center to edge. This means you can confidently wipe over the most sensitive surfaces—piano black trim, sleek headlights, pristine glass—without a single worry about introducing swirls or scratches. How to Get the Most From Your New Secret Weapon

To make sure your towels perform at their peak from day one, a little simple care goes a long way.

  1. The First Date: Before you use them, give them a quick initial wash. Use a small amount of liquid detergent (please, no fabric softener—it clogs the fibers!) and tumble dry on low. This fluffs them up and ensures maximum thirst right out of the gate.
  2. Fold, Don't Wad: Fold your towel into quarters. This gives you eight clean sides to work with. As one side gets damp, just flip to a fresh one. It’s a simple habit that keeps your finish perfect.
  3. Keep Them Clean, Keep Them Separated: After your detail session, wash them separately from your regular laundry (especially linty towels and jeans). A dedicated works best to dissolve waxes and oils and rinse completely clean, preserving their superpowers for years.
